Cerro Calle Calle
Cerro Calle Calle is a peak in Chuquisaca, Bolivia and has an elevation of 3,195 metres. Cerro Calle Calle is situated nearby to the village Ayrampu, as well as near Pirhua Mayu.| Tap on a place to explore it |
